Usage example
Start A/D conversion by ‘External interrupt edge detection 0’ of ELC event. Store A/D conversion result to RAM, then stop ELC.
[GUI setting example]
| Event link controller | Used | |||
| ELC | Used | |||
| A/D conversion starts | Used | |||
| Event generation source | ‘External interrupt edge detection 0 | |||
| Interrupt | Used | |||
| INTP | Used | |||
| INTP0 | ||||
| Valid edge | Falling | |||
| Priority | Low | |||
| A/D convertor | Used | |||
| ADC | Used | |||
| A/D convertor operation setting | Used | |||
| Comparator operation setting | Operation | |||
| Resolution setting | 10 bits | |||
| VREF(+) setting | VDD | |||
| VREF(-) setting | VSS | |||
| Trigger setting mode | Hardware trigger no wait mode | |||
| Hardware trigger no wait mode | ELC | |||
| Operation mode setting | One-shot select mode | |||
| ANI0 - ANI23 analog input selection | ANI0 | |||
| A/D channel selection | ANI0 | |||
| Conversion time mode | Normal 1 | |||
| Conversion time | 38 (1216/fCLK)(μs) | |||
| Conversion result upper/lower bound value setting | Generates an interrupt request (INTAD) when ADLL≦ADCRH≦ADUL | |||
| Upper bound (ADUL) value | 255 | |||
| Lower bound (ADLL) value | 0 | |||
| Use A/D interrupt (INTAD) | Used | |||
| Priority | Low | |||
[API setting example]
r_main.c
void main(void)
{
R_MAIN_UserInit();
/* Start user code. Do not edit comment generated here */
/* Start the AD converter */
R_ADC_Start();
while (1U)
{
;
}
/* End user code. Do not edit comment generated here */
}
r_cg_adc_user.c
/* Start user code for include. Do not edit comment generated here */
#include "r_cg_elc.h"
/* End user code. Do not edit comment generated here */
/* Start user code for global. Do not edit comment generated here */
volatile uint16_t g_adc_value;
/* End user code. Do not edit comment generated here */
static void __near r_adc_interrupt(void)
{
/* Start user code. Do not edit comment generated here */
/* Stop the AD converter */
R_ADC_Stop();
/* Return the conversion result in the buffer */
R_ADC_Get_Result((uint16_t *)&g_adc_value);
/* Stop the ELC event resources */
R_ELC_Stop(0x00000001U);
/* End user code. Do not edit comment generated here */
}
